Ohio Rev. Code § 727.39: Reassessment order.

When it appears to the legislative authority of a municipal corporation that a special assessment is invalid by reason of informality or irregularity in the proceedings, or when an assessment is adjudged to be illegal by a court of competent jurisdiction, the legislative authority may order a reassessment whether the improvement has been made or not.
Proceedings upon a reassessment, and for the collection thereof, shall be conducted in the same manner as is provided for the original assessment.
